Action item (PM-2418): Harden Scanlark barcode integration

During the outage, the Scanlark handheld scanners at the Brindlehaven warehouse silently dropped scans when the sync queue exceeded its buffer, so inventory drifted for six hours before anyone noticed. Owner: intake team. Due: end of sprint. Add queue-depth alerting, make the scanner client retry with backoff instead of discarding, and surface a visible error on the device. New folks: read the integration overview before touching this code — it lives on the internal page below.

dashboard of bawef-kageg = https://jira.qorvelsys.internal/display/browse/display/ba4586b6

# Service Accounts: String Extraction

The `extract-i18n` script pulls translatable strings from all Bramblewick repos and pushes them to the Glossa service. It runs under the `i18n-extractor` service account. Do not run it under your personal account; Glossa rate-limits individual users aggressively. The account has write access to the staging catalog only. Set the token in your shell before invoking the script. The current staging token is below.

API key for kahap-kafog: zpat15_6qzxZ7YR8aDwjmp

Handover note — Brimvale Systems, Quetzal broker upgrade. The Quetzal cluster moves from v3.2 to v4.0 next sprint. TLS certs rotate as part of the cutover; mutual auth stays enforced. ACL migration script is staged in the upgrade repo and has been dry-run twice. Rollback plan is documented in the runbook. All security-relevant decisions route through one owner going forward.

account owner for bahif-yageg: Eliath Ulair Quenvan Kasok

### Changed defaults — Duskboard admin dashboard

As of this release, dark mode is enabled by default for all admin users on the Operon dashboard. The previous opt-in flag is now deprecated and will be removed in two cycles. Contrast tokens were re-audited against our accessibility baseline, and chart palettes were swapped accordingly. Please review before the weekly sync. The shipped defaults are listed below.

settings of yajof-yajog:
wenix:
  log_level: info
  metrics_host: metrics.wenix.lumiclabs.internal
  pin: 4766
  pool_size: 8